3 DESCRIPTION The DG() indirect gas-fired air heaters manufactured by BOUSQUET are certified for both indoor and outdoor installation and designed to serve as a heating system for make-up air or recirculated air. They operate with a minimum thermal efficiency of % and use natural or propane gas. The capacities available range from 200 to 00 MB (from 9 to kw) and from 000 to,000 SCFM (from 888 to 2,7 l/s) of air at temperature differences of F to 20 F (from C to C), which enables flexibility of use for multiple applications. The multiple pass heat exchanger comprises a primary drum and secondary tubes made of series L stainless steel requiring no thermal treatment to prevent the cracking of welded joints. In addition, series L stainless steel is known for its great resistance to corrosion and high temperatures, which increases the service life of the unit. The exchanger is equipped with access panels for the inspection and cleaning of the tubes. It is installed as to enable the thermal expansion that occurs during the heating cycles of the unit. The forced combustion air and high gas modulation burner with a 20: turndown ratio offers optimal heat transfer on all the surfaces of the exchanger while maintaining optimal combustion efficiency through the entire range of capacity. The heavy duty base frame of the unit is made of structural type U-shaped channels. The walls and roof are made of 8 gauges G galvanized steel panels with double folded longitudinal edges. The single wall units are insulated with a one-inch anti-bacterial Fiber Glass Duct Liner with Reinforced Coating. The exchanger section is double wall insulated with two inches high temperature Fiber Glass Blanket.lb/pi 3 density, and covered with a gauge G galvanized steel liner. The weatherproof control cabinet has one large access door to allow for the maintenance of the gas piping and electrical components. The exterior surfaces of the unit are treated with a phosphate cleaner-conditioner and covered with a synthetic Chromating Phosphate with anticorrosive primer. The finish is ensured with first quality high performance alkyd resin enamel. When required, a fresh air intake cowl, a mixing box with filters, motorized damper, or downturn or upward discharge plenum may be incorporated into the DG() unit. DG() heaters are C ETL US approved and are certified according to standards CAN/CGA3.2 and UL 79. 5 INSTALLATION GUIDELINES The installer of a heater such as the DG() must follow certain rules in order to comply with the codes governing gas equipment. ere are some recommendations: When gas pressure exceeds /2 psig (3.kPa), a high pressure regulator must be supplied and installed by the contractor. This regulator must have the same modulation capability as the burner (20: turndown). Allow for sufficient clearance around the unit to enable its installation and maintenance. For indoor installation, all purge and regulator vents must be individually piped to the exterior according to code CGA-B9 or other codes in effect; the chimney must satisfy the following requirements: have double walls be certified for positive pressure units (type PS) be certified ULC/UL; ensure that there is enough air for the combustion in the room where the heater is installed (refer to code in effect); ensure that the combustion air is clean and free of dust or corrosive material that could reduce the service life of the unit. For chimney and breeching dimensions, consult the manufacturer. For any other information related to the installation of the DG() air heaters, refer to the installation and service manual pertaining to these units.

EAT EXCANGER The multiple pass heat exchanger shall be drum and tube type, with primary drum and secondary tubes entirely made of L stainless steel requiring no thermal treatment to prevent weld cracking and provide great resistance to corrosion and high temperatures, and increase service life of the unit. The exchanger will be equipped with bolted access panels for the inspection and cleaning of the tubes. 00 Series stainless steel, aluminized carbon steel heat exchangers are not acceptable. 2
24 BURNER AND GAS PIPING The burner will be of a forced draft type, factory-installed on the exchanger with all gas piping and control wiring required for the proper operation of the unit. The gas pilot piping will be equipped with an electronic spark ignitor, manual and automatic shut-off valves, pressure regulator, and manual cock. The gas piping of the burner will include a pressure regulator, automatic quick-closing shut-off valve, automatic slow-opening valve, manual ignition cock, test ports and modulating gas valve. The burner and gas piping assembly will have a modulating turndown ratio of at least 20:. Combustion air damper shall modulate with the gas control valve in order to maintain efficiency. eaters with constant speed draft inducer are not acceptable. FAN SECTION The fan section will be designed according to the Air Movement and Control Association standards. The fan and motor will be installed on a steel structure welded in compliance with the Canadian Welding Bureau standards and rest on anti-vibration isolators. An access door will be installed to enable the maintenance of the fan, motor, bearings, belts and pulleys. The motor will be open drip proof (ODP), thermally protected with superior efficiency; it will be installed on a base to enable belt alignment and tension. The fan will be a forward-curved blade type (FC), double width, double inlet (DWDI).
